"Server certificate is invalid" error on Vcenter Details in the VMAN 2025.2
This article describes how to resolve the "Server certificate is invalid" error encountered on the VCenter details page.

Overview
When viewing the VCenter details page, polling fails with the error "Server certificate is invalid", even though the certificate on the VCenter itself is valid.

Cause
Incorrect Remote Certificate Validation settings.
Resolution
-
Access the SolarWinds Web Console.
-
Navigate to the Advanced Global Settings page:
http://<ip_address>/orion/admin/advancedConfiguration/Global.aspx -
Search for SolarWinds.Orion.RemoteCertificateValidation.
-
Ensure the following settings are unticked (disabled):
- CheckOnCertificateChainErrors
- CheckOnCertificateNameMismatch
- CheckOnCertificateRevocation
-
Save the changes.
-
Restart SolarWinds services if necessary to apply the changes.
